City, Parks and Recreation receive Gold Leaf Award

COLUMBIA, MO (August 1, 2008) - The city of Columbia and Columbia Parks
and Recreation have been awarded the 2008 Gold Leaf Award from the
Midwestern Chapter - International Society of Arboriculture (ISA). The
award was made in honor of the landscape and tree planting project
completed at Phase II of Flat Branch Park. 

According to ISA, Flat Branch Park was chosen for this award because of
its focus on "environmental issues such as stormwater runoff, water
quality, and stream way protection while at the same time beautifying an
urban area using native plant species."

Parks and Recreation’s horticulture staff designed the landscaping at
the park to complement the recreational features and to buffer storm
water runoff. Highlights at the park include a rain garden, landscape
plantings, irrigated turf areas and a stone amphitheater. 

Staff and citizen volunteers with C.A.R.P. (Columbia Aquatic
Restoration Project) planted 90 trees and more than 2,500 shrubs,
grasses and perennial plants within the park’s landscape beds, rain
garden and riparian areas. 

The award is given annually to individuals, organizations and/or
municipalities that have made significant contributions through
landscaping which enhances environmental protection, conservation and
beautification.
